Transport Academy Players from various pick-up points in the Bournemouth area to and from AFC Bournemouth Performance Centre. Pick up points include but are not limited to: Vitality Stadium, Bournemouth Train Station, Player Accommodation.
- Be available to transport Academy players to venues around the country for away fixtures at weekends.
- To be available to transport Academy players to other venues as and when needed.
- Liaise with the Academy Operations & Player Care teams around weekly schedules and bus registers.
- Daily & weekly vehicle checks to be undertaken prior to any journey. Any faults are to be reported in the first instance to the Academy, and maintain the cleanliness of the vehicles.
- Provide transport for Academy Players in a safe and lawful manner, fully compliant with the Highway Code and other regulations applying to passenger and minibus transport.

Valid UK Driving Licence, including D1
- Experience in driving 17-seater minibuses
- Experience in driving sports teams or young people (desirable)
